How keypad and electronic lock work gets handled on site.
A proper installation begins with a plain assessment of the door, the latch, the deadbolt, and the frame. That is where a mobile locksmith earns trust, because the work is not only about mounting hardware, it is about confirming alignment, fit, and how the door behaves when it closes. A lock that looks modern but binds at the latch creates trouble fast, especially on a door that gets used constantly.
A technician who works on site has to read the whole door, not just the product box. In practice, that can mean a keypad lock, an electronic lock, or a smart lock installation that still uses the door’s basic security hardware underneath. Good installation should disappear into the background and make entry feel effortless without making the door feel flimsy.

How to think about smart lock installation and old hardware together.
For many homes and small businesses, that is enough to reset access without turning the whole door into a project. Orlando customers often search for lock rekey service Orlando or rekey service because it is one of the simplest ways to change who can enter. It is also a useful option after a move, after staff turnover, or after a repair that exposed older keying issues.
A door with cheap duplicate car key repeated lock failure, damaged internals, or visible wear may need a full lock change or lock replacement rather than another patch. The same logic applies to deadbolt installation, lock installation, and door lock replacement work, because the whole assembly has to fit the door and hold up under everyday use. There is no prize for keeping old hardware alive when it has already stopped doing its job.
That balance is why a technician has to pay attention to the base hardware, not only the smart features. The same is true for electronic lock installation and keypad lock installation, because the technology is only as good as the door preparation underneath it. If the unit is mounted poorly or the underlying hardware is weak, the convenience evaporates fast.
